Glassman, Michael; Bartholomew, Mitchell; Jones, Travis – Educational Technology, 2011
The authors describe an Open Source approach to education. They define Open Source Education (OSE) as a teaching and learning framework where the use and presentation of information is non-hierarchical, malleable, and subject to the needs and contributions of students as they become "co-owners" of the course.
